Walt Disney World Releases 2012-2013 Military Discounts

Walt Disney World

Walt Disney World continues to honor those who serve in the U.S. Armed Forces with its Armed Forces Salute discount program. The 2012-2013 discounts were recently released so those planning to purchase a military discount airline ticket for a trip to Walt Disney World in Orlando, Florida, should take note. The program includes a four-day theme park ticket and room discount at official Disney resorts.
The discounted theme park tickets may be purchased between August 17, 2012, and September 25, 2013, for a visit between October 1, 2012, and September 28, 2013. Blackout dates are December 24 through 31, 2012, March 24 through April 4, 2013, and July 4, 2012 (Magic Kingdom only). Active reserve, active duty, and retired members of the Army, Navy, Marines, National Guard, U.S. Coast Guard, and U.S. Air Force qualify for the program.
The Armed Forces Salute Ticket is available in three options. For $156 each plus tax, service members can purchase a four-day Disney World Park Hopper ticket or a four-day non-Park Hopper ticket featuring four entries under the Water Parks and Fun Option. For $184 each plus tax, they can buy a four-day Park Hopper ticket with four entries under the Water Parks and Fun Option.
Through the Armed Forces Salute discount program, service members also receive discounts of up to 40 percent on accommodations at Walt Disney World resorts. The offer runs from October 1, 2012, through September 28, 2013. Blackout dates are November 22 to 24, 2012, December 23 to 31, 2012, and March 25 through April 4, 2013.
